Namibia to launch UPI as PM Modi’s visit sees four bilateral agreements signed

Windhoek: Namibia will roll out the Unified Payments Interface (UPI) later this year, it was announced on Wednesday following talks between Prime Minister Narendra Modi and Namibian President Netumbo Nandi-Ndaitwah that focused on imparting a new momentum to the bilateral series.

The Modi-Ndaitwah meeting primarily focused on bolstering bilateral cooperation in areas such as digital technology, defence, security, agriculture, healthcare, education and critical minerals.
